Output 1003cf13508cdb02a42bb078a9cf2f0d4aff4c55e15ea1ea817c6b662352bf64:0

value
855014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 489fb442118911fe1a26e4590b72c66397232317 OP_EQUAL
address
38K1tnxjhid2WVj67xfb5V6gqMU6s7PRr6
transaction
1003cf13508cdb02a42bb078a9cf2f0d4aff4c55e15ea1ea817c6b662352bf64
spent
true